How Light Shapes Meaning
-
Mood Setting: Light dictates the mood of your piece. Soft, warm lighting creates a cozy, intimate feel, while stark contrasts with shadows add drama and tension. The Panel Pro 2.0 offers a wide range of brightness and color temperature adjustability, giving you complete control of your ambiance.
-
Highlighting Focus: Strategic lighting draws attention to specific details, guiding the viewer’s eye to what matters most. This technique is crucial in photography and videography, where every frame tells part of a story.
-
Color Psychology: Colors influence emotions. With RGB lighting options, like the Lume Cube XL, creators can experiment with bold or subtle color shifts to evoke specific feelings—calming blues, bright reds, or energetic yellows.
